    Depends on the conditions

    Jamie
    So much depends on the weather and conditions of the day.
    Clouser minnows and sandeel patterns tied in various colours to suit the light conditions at the time can all be very productive.

    Jamie, the plug I have been using that seems to be favioured by Bass Mackerel, Garfish and Wrasse is made by River2sea and is called a trophey minnow (its similar to a Lucky Craft SP pointer), but 40% cheaper. The colour that works for all these fish is the blacked back, green sided and orange bellied version Mr Fish Jersey can help you if you want to aquire one at www.mrfishjersey.net

    honestly, for bass and mackie it's gotta be the dexter wedge. as said depends on conditions but i always feel confident in most conditions that a wedge will catch a mackie, gar, pollock or bass!
